Dynamo128  [author] 3 Feb, 2018 @ 7:59am 
With the exception of guinea and niger, the regions have simply been mostly adopted from the EU4 continental regions themselves, with some adjustments here and there to make them a little more balanced. Furthermore keep in mind that german imperialism is well beyond the scope of EU4 and this mostly focuses on what would have happened if early colonialism in africa had succeeded (some attempts were made, but they all failed due to bad weather and the greater focus on the americas at the time). Honestly speaking, I'd love to more properly recreate certain regions like Rhodesia but currently there simply are not enough provinces for that, but once Beyond Typus reworks Africa some more I'll definitely expand the colonial regions to be more comprehensive.
